Database Engineer - NewSQL

Database Engineer - NewSQL

Posted 1 week ago by McGregor Boyall

£60 Per hour
Inside
Hybrid
Glasgow, UK

Summary: Seeking a hands-on Database Engineer with expertise in NewSQL platforms such as Yugabyte and CockroachDB, focusing on building a resilient internal DBaaS infrastructure. The role combines database product knowledge with developer skills, particularly in high-volume OLTP systems. The position is based in Glasgow with a requirement for on-site work three days a week. This is a 12-month contract within the financial services sector.

Key Responsibilities:

  • Design and deploy NewSQL database solutions on on-prem infrastructure
  • Build secure, compliant infrastructure with IT Security and platform teams
  • Support and optimise Postgres operations and documentation
  • Help roll out a scalable DBaaS model across the business

Key Skills:

  • NewSQL hands-on experience (Yugabyte or CockroachDB)
  • Python development - essential
  • Strong knowledge of Linux, Kubernetes, and DevOps practices
  • Advanced SQL (ANSI SQL) skills
  • Experience architecting high-availability production systems
  • Familiarity with security protocols (OAuth, SAML, OpenID, Kerberos, etc.)
  • Strong communicator with experience working in agile, globally distributed teams
  • Bonus: experience designing monitoring systems and dashboards

Salary (Rate): £60/hour

City: Glasgow

Country: UK

Working Arrangements: hybrid

IR35 Status: inside IR35

Seniority Level: undetermined

Industry: Finance

Detailed Description From Employer:

Database Engineer - NewSQL
£60/hour PAYE
Glasgow (3 days/week onsite)
Financial Services
12-month contract

Seeking a hands-on Database Engineer with experience in NewSQL platforms (Yugabyte, CockroachDB) and high-volume OLTP systems. You'll be building a resilient, secure internal DBaaS infrastructure.

This role requires a strong combination of database product knowledge combined with developer skills.

Key responsibilities:
* Design and deploy NewSQL database solutions on on-prem infrastructure
* Build secure, compliant infrastructure with IT Security and platform teams
* Support and optimise Postgres operations and documentation
* Help roll out a scalable DBaaS model across the business

Tech stack & skills:
* NewSQL hands-on experience (Yugabyte or CockroachDB)
* Python development - essential
* Strong knowledge of Linux, Kubernetes, and DevOps practices
* Advanced SQL (ANSI SQL) skills
* Experience architecting high-availability production systems
* Familiarity with security protocols (OAuth, SAML, OpenID, Kerberos, etc.)
* Strong communicator with experience working in agile, globally distributed teams
* Bonus: experience designing monitoring systems and dashboards

McGregor Boyall is an equal opportunity employer and do not discriminate on any grounds.